Crystallization (Commentary)

Crystallization (Comment) Organism
mutant enzymes are crystallized at room temperature by hanging drop vapor diffusion method, using 0.1 M Tris buffer pH 8.5, 2% tacsimate, 16% (w/v) PEG 3350 for mutant E37A/Y144A/R146A/T195M or 0.2 M KCl, 0.05 M HEPES buffer pH 7.5, 35% (w/v) pentaerythriol propoxylate for mutant E37D/Y144A/R16A/T195M Loligo vulgaris

Protein Variants

Protein Variants Comment Organism
E37A/Y144A/R146A/T195M the mutant shows increased turnover number and kcat/Km for diisopropyl fluorophosphate compared to the wild type enzyme Loligo vulgaris
E37D/Y144A/R16A/T195M the mutant shows increased turnover number and kcat/Km for diisopropyl fluorophosphate compared to the wild type enzyme Loligo vulgaris
